建筑物下大采深坚硬顶板煤层条带开采技术

摘    要:针对开滦林西煤矿井田东部地面建筑物下大量压煤的现状,进行了建筑物下大采深(九东、十东)坚硬顶板煤层条带开采技术研究.为提高采出率,利用煤层采深大、非充分采动、顶板坚硬的特点,确定了合理的采留宽度,并对条带留设煤柱进行了二次开采.通过改变回采工艺和有序协调开采,对坚硬顶板实行浅孔强制放顶,达到了地表变形小,地面建筑物不损坏、不搬迁、不维修以及工作面安全开采的目的.

关 键 词:坚硬顶板  条带开采  强制放顶
